antena

English translation of antena

antenna

The Spanish word 'antena' translates to 'antenna' in English. An antenna is a device with a particular shape, used to send and receive television or radio signals. It converts electromagnetic waves into electrical power and vice versa. In a broader context, the term is used in biology to refer to the sensory appendages on the heads of insects. Therefore, when one comes across the word 'antena' in Spanish, its meaning can be inferred based on the context in which it is used.


Example sentences using: antena

La antena del televisor está rota.

English translation of La antena del televisor está rota.

The television antenna is broken.

This phrase indicates that the antenna which enables the television to receive signals is damaged, affecting the ability to watch channels.

Necesitamos instalar una nueva antena para la radio.

English translation of Necesitamos instalar una nueva antena para la radio.

We need to install a new antenna for the radio.

This statement expresses the necessity to set up a new antenna that allows the radio to catch broadcast signals properly.

La antena de mi casa capta señal de wifi.

English translation of La antena de mi casa capta señal de wifi.

The antenna of my house picks up wifi signal.

This phrase describes that the antenna in the speaker's house is capable of receiving wifi signals, enhancing internet connectivity.
